Rochester Immediate Care Staff Spotlight
Congratulations to Conrad Bradshaw who just graduated from nursing school and received his RN license! Conrad worked in our Webster and Greece locations as a medical assistant while attending school to become a registered nurse. After finishing his program last month, Conrad is currently completing his residency at Strong Memorial Hospital. Conrad looks forward to coming back to practice at Rochester Immediate Care as an RN once his residency is complete.  He appreciates his co-workers for supporting him through his program and helping him to gain hands-on experience in the nursing field.  Study: Stress Can Quickly
Harm Kids' Health

Child Stress Stressful events can have an almost immediate impact on children's health and well-being, a new study finds. Previous research has shown that stressful events in childhood increase an adult's risk of health problems, but this study shows that these consequences may occur much sooner.
